Honors

Linguistics majors who are enrolled in the University Honors Programs have different requirements for completing their major or minor. Honors requirements are listed below for the major in linguistics and minor in linguistics.

Major Requirements

  • A minimum of 34 credits is required for the major
  • All courses must be completed with grades of C- or better
  • An overall GPA of at least 2.0 is required for all University of Minnesota major coursework

Required Courses (Minimum 19 Credits)

  • LING 3001, 3001H, or LING 5001–Introduction to Linguistics (4 credits)
  • LING 4201–Syntax I (3 credits)
    • You may substitute LING 5201–Syntactic Theory I for LING 4201
  • LING 4302W–Phonology I (3 credits)
    • You may substitute LING 5302–Phonological Theory I for 4302W
  • LING 5205–Semantics (3 credits)
  • LING 4202–Syntax II (3 credits) or LING 4303–Phonology II (3 credits)
    • You may substitute LING 5202–Syntactic Theory II for LING 4202, or LING 5303–Phonological Theory II for LING 4303
  • LING 3093 (3 credits) and LING 3052V (3 credits)–Honors Thesis

Exceptions for fulfilling major course requirements:

LING 4201 and 5201 cannot both be counted towards the degree requirements, nor can 4302W and 5302, or 4202 and 5202, etc.

Elective Courses (15 Credits)

For your electives, you may take any course with a LING designator, but no more than 4 credits from a 1xxx-level course. Up to 6 of your elective credits may be taken in an allied discipline, if approved by the Director of Undergraduate Studies.

Minor Requirements

  • A minimum of 16 credits is required for the minor
  • All courses must be completed with grades of C- or better

Required Courses (10 Credits)

  • LING 3001, LING 3001H, or LING 5001–Introduction to Linguistics (4 credits)
  • LING 4201–Syntax I (3 credits)
    • You may substitute LING 5201–Syntactic Theory I for LING 4201
  • LING 4302W–Phonology I (3 credits)
    • You may substitute LING 5302–Phonological Theory I for LING 4302W

Elective courses (6 Credits)

Any course with a LING designator.

Exceptions for fulfilling minor course requirements:

  • No more than 4 credits in a 1xxx-level class may be used to satisfy the minor requirements
  • LING 4201–Syntax I and LING 5201–Syntactic Theory I cannot both be counted towards the minor requirements
  • LING 4302W–Phonology I and LING 5302–Phonological Theory I cannot both be counted towards the minor requirements
